C 中向dataTable中新增資料

2021-08-08 03:58:59 字數 418 閱讀 1302

今天接收介面資料,封裝成了datatable型別,

但是在接受資料是datatable中沒有資料,原因是沒有新增資料。

本人誤以為

dr["cardid"] = jobject["cardid"].tostring();就完成了資料的新增。

現在將完整資料新增過程表述如下:

首先宣告**

datatable datatable = new datatable();

新增列:

datatable.colums.add("列名");

新增資料:

datarow dr = datatable.newrow();

dr[「欄位名」] = 值;

datatable.rows.add(dr);

經過以上修改,在測試時即可拿到資料;

向dataTable中新增資料時附帶主鍵資訊

最近在做專案的時候遇到乙個問題,需要將原有的資料取出後裝進datatable中,但在操作datatable中發現又需要資料的主鍵資訊,利於datatable的primarykey屬性根本就拿不到主鍵值。最後通過查閱資料發現,當要把資料拿出來的時候需要設定拿出資料附帶主鍵屬性 不知道這麼說跟時間原理是...

C 中DataTable新增外部行資料

大家都知道要使用datatable的第乙個 方法,得先datatable物件newrow 出一行自己的資料,才能夠新增行資料。現在我發現了乙個好方法使得datatable能夠生成表結構,並能新增外部的行資料 首先,生成表結構 樣例 datatable sharetable opdata.getsha...

在DataTable中新增篩選條件

datatable dt new datatable 建立乙個datatable的例項 寫乙個簡單的sqlhelper public static class sqlhelper con.open result cmd.executenonquery return result 以表的形式查詢資料 ...